Abstract

The utility model discloses a vehicle-mounted barrack which comprises a barrack, a vehicle-mounted chassis, a steel ladder assembly and an escape runner. The barrack is fixedly connected with the vehicle-mounted chassis through a corner fitting, a corner lock and bolts. A push-pull slide ladder of a climbing steel ladder in the steel ladder combination is hidden below the vehicle-mounted chassis when not in use, and is extracted outward in use. When people enter the barrack, a guardrail is installed on one side of a push-pull slide ladder platform in a room to prevent personnel from falling off accidentally. The escape runner is installed on the other side of the barrack for personnel in the barrack to escape from the room quickly during emergency. When the vehicle-mounted barrack moves, the vehicle-mounted barrack is tracked by power without devices such as cranes, large conveying vehicles and the like, so that not only is quick movement of the barrack realized, but also the movement cost is saved.

Description

The in-vehicle barracks
Technical field
The utility model relates to a kind of house, specifically a kind of in-vehicle barracks.
Background technology
At present, the barracks major part that drilling team uses is the fixed type barracks, sometimes but the barracks period of service is shorter according to the real work needs, only using just needed other conversion work place in several days, existing fixed type barracks can not satisfy the needs of quick resettlement, and the resettlement of fixed type barracks the time need to employ the main equipments such as crane, vehicle, and migration cost is larger.
The utility model content
The utility model technical issues that need to address provide a kind of in-vehicle barracks, when the resettlement barracks, only need power traction to get final product, need not employ the main equipments such as crane, vehicle, can adapt to construction team and move fast the demand of barracks and saved migration cost.

The specific embodiment
Below in conjunction with embodiment the utility model is described in further details:
The in-vehicle barracks comprise barracks 1, in-vehicle chassis 2 and steel ladder assembly 3; Described barracks are comprised of roof 5, room body 6, base 7, in four fillet welding of described base corner fittings 8 are arranged; Described in-vehicle chassis is comprised of draw gear 11, rotating disk 12, support 13, vehicle frame 14, tire 15, shock absorption device 16; Corner fittings 8 on the described barracks base is connected with bolt by corner lock 9 and is connected with the vehicle frame on in-vehicle chassis.Draw gear can be used for drawing this in-vehicle barracks by outer ailer-towing vehicle, realizes the barracks fast transferring.
The steel ladder assembly is by being fixed in support 26 below the vehicle frame 14, forming with the affixed slide rail 25 of described support 26 and the pull slide 24 that is installed in the described slide rail; Described pull slide forms by flat ladder 32 and with the hinged inclined ladder 18 of described flat ladder, is fixed with two layers of pedal 27 in the base of the barracks position relative with the steel ladder assembly.The steel ladder assembly that the utility model is designed when needs use, can be pulled out the pull slide in slide rail, its inclined ladder can be for about the personnel.Not using when maybe needing to move, will lift to level attitude on the inclined ladder end, and in slide rail, pass, the pull slide is hidden in below the vehicle frame on in-vehicle chassis, operate very easy.Therefore, the utility model both had been convenient to the participant in a summer or winter camp and had been used, and also was convenient to rapid migration.
The position relative with the steel ladder assembly at the external wall in the room of barracks is fixed with guardrail 17, and guardrail 17 is welded by steel pipe 19, is welded with bearing 20 on the barracks 1, and bearing 20 is connected with guardrail 17 by bolt 21.Be provided with slip fixed cover 22 at guardrail 17, cross-under bolt 23 is with guardrail 17 and pull slide 24 Joints that are in the use state in the described fixed cover.Described guardrail effect is to prevent that personnel from meeting accident falls when entering the room.
At the barracks floor installation tunnel escape 4 is arranged, described tunnel escape is made of slideway 28 and the pole 30 that is welded in described slideway top, is welded with the bearing 31 of hanging described pole 30 be used to holding at described base, is fixed with reinforced rib 29 at described slideway 28.The interior personnel of barracks fled from the room fast when described tunnel escape was used for emergency occurs, and the time spent can not take off to reduce the occupation of land space from bearing with pole at ordinary times.
